Kaye Kanne, Executive Director

Kaye Kanne, is a Certified Professional Midwife and a Certified Direct-Entry Midwife. She trained in Oregon and New Mexico before moving to Juneau in 1984 where she established Southeast Maternity Services. Kaye served two terms on the State Board of Licensing for Certified Direct-Entry Midwives in Alaska, which she was instrumental in establishing. Kaye started the nonprofit Juneau Family Birth Center in 1996, and opened the birth center in 1998, as part of her longstanding commitment to provide midwifery care to women and families in our community. Kaye is still very involved inproviding midwifery care to families in Juneau while serving as our Executive Director. Kaye recently earned a Certificate in Nonprofit Management. Kaye is married and the mother of three grown children, two born at home.

John Delgado

John Delgado joined the Juneau Family Birth Center Board in June 2005. He brings a wealth of business experience having owned his own businesses in Juneau and Washington for many years. He has served on the Montessori School Board as Vice President and is currently a board member. He has been very active on the JFBC Capital Campaign Committee since its inception. He is committed to supporting JFBC and the new facility. He and his wife have a six year old son and an eight month old daughter, both born at the birth center.
